The value of Poker Seating

Texas Holdem is simply about individuals and arrangement. All knowledgeable Texas Hold’em enthusiasts agree that seating in no cutoff Holdem is fundamentally significant. Playing your hole cards in last position could be a whole lot more profitable than in starting poker spot. This is because a lot more information is collected right before acting.

i.e., I played in a $1-$2 no limit cash game at a local spot. I limped in with 2, 9 unsuited on the dealer button, just to see a little action. Flop arrived A-A-4. A person in early position laid a $15 bet. Two players drop out and it was my turn. I should have folded, but something felt a bit off. I ID’d this contender as a weak-tight person, and normally if he held the number one hand he would just check, so I called.

The turn showed with a 7, meaning it was a A-A-4-7. My challenger placed an additional wager of $20. I deliberated for a while, but made a decision to re-raise a further $30thirty dollars on top of his twenty dollars. He dropped out and I won the pot.

Betting at late position provides you an insight into where you are positioned by watching how other enthusiasts react and bet. On the other hand, individuals at early position can use their poker position to check-raise the last positioned aggressors and trap them later at the end. In Holdem, both ends, last and early must be wagered carefully.
